@charset "utf-8";

.footer_menu { width:100%; background:url(../../mymall/img/foot_bg.gif) repeat-x top #fff; height:170px; margin:10px 0;}
.footer_menu .footer_menu_box { width:980px; margin:0 auto; padding:13px 0 0 0; overflow:hidden;}
.footer_menu .footer_menu_box .tel { background:url(../../mymall/img/400_tel.gif) no-repeat; display:block; float:left; width:229px; height:157px; border-right:1px dashed #948a86;}
.footer_menu .footer_box { width:126px; height:157px; padding:0 30px; border-right:1px dashed #948a86; float:left;}
.footer_menu .footer_box h4 { color:#6a6a6a; font-family:"Î¢ÈíÑÅºÚ"; font-size:20px; border-bottom:1px solid #bcb6b2; padding-bottom:5px; overflow:hidden;}
.footer_menu .footer_box .icon_01 { background-position:-96px -62px; width:31px; height:23px; margin:0 5px 0 0; float:left;}
.footer_menu .footer_box .icon_02 { background-position:-129px -59px; width:18px; height:26px; margin:0 5px 0 0; float:left;}
.footer_menu .footer_box .icon_03 { background-position:-148px -62px; width:23px; height:23px; margin:3px 5px 0 0; float:left;}
.footer_menu .footer_box .icon_04 { background-position:-172px -62px; width:22px; height:23px; margin:0 5px 0 0; float:left;}
.footer_menu .footer_box li { height:21px; line-height:21px;}
.footer_menu .footer_box li i {background:url(../../mymall/img/icon.gif) no-repeat -245px 0; width:15px; height:21px; display: inline-block;overflow: hidden;vertical-align: text-bottom;}
.footer_menu .footer_box li a { color:#6a6a6a;}
.footer_menu .footer_box li a:hover { color:#bd0000; text-decoration:underline;}



.footer { width:980px; padding:10px 0; margin:10px auto 0 auto; border-top:1px solid #74797d; text-align:center; overflow:hidden; height:1%;}
.footer p {color:#6a6a6a; padding-bottom:10px;}
.footer span { padding-left:15px;}
.footer a { color:#6a6a6a; text-decoration:none; padding-left:15px;}
.footer a:hover { color:#bf3219; text-decoration:underline;}
.footer .img_box { padding-left:110px;}
.footer .img_box a { padding:0; border:1px solid #b9b9b9; display:block; float:left; background:#fff; margin-left:10px;}
.footer img { background:url(../../mymall/img/footer_img.jpg) no-repeat; height:38px; margin:1px;}
.footer .img_01 { background-position:0 0; width:132px;}
.footer .img_02 { background-position:0 -38px; width:150px;}
.footer .img_03 { background-position:-150px -38px; width:143px;}
.footer .img_04 { background-position:0 -76px; width:96px;}
.footer .img_05 { background-position:-132px 0; width:159px;}

